Lloyd Armstrong, granddaughter of General Frank A. Armstrong, Jr., as a toddler sitting on a chair wearing a dress and a crown. Queen of the Falcon Stadium Hop held at Elmendorf Air Force Base Officers Club May 7, 1960. Fundraiser for the U.S. Air Force Academy stadium.
